Plague House from Oni Press , like The September House by Carissas Orlando and We Used to Live Here by Marcus Kliewer, provides an all-new spin on the familiar. Its imaginative take began with Plague House No. 1, from writer Michael W. Conrad (Wonder Woman, Double Walker) and 2024 Ringo Award-winning artist Dave Chisholm (Miles Davis and the Search for the Sound). Readers were introduced to killer Orin McCabe on death row and a team of ghost hunters charged with surveillance of McCabe’s abandoned home.
Thirteen years before the story opening, the reader learns McCabe was a family man living a privileged life in the suburbs. That changed when he murdered his family with a hammer.
The Plague House ghost hunters—Jacob, the holy man; Holland, the skeptic; and their leader, Del, a true believer in the occult and worlds beyond—search for proof for the existence of the undead . . . and whatever supernatural source may have possibly fueled McCabe’s inhuman massacre.
The team has been discovering “something much more terrifying than any ordinary spirit. . . . Something much more pernicious, much more contagious, that if not contained, could take full advantage of America’s unquenchable appetite for violence and deliver a plague of blood unto us all . . .,” according to Oni’s official synopsis of the series.
Picking up on events from previous issues, No. 4 continues with characters facing new challenges and recovering from previous events:
Del must cleanse the toxic lake known as the Salton Sea but discovers an evil curse that’s more than he can handle. He seeks more information from the hospitalized Holland and must break his own rule to move forward, no matter what the cost. Here’s what’s in store insdie the issue:
